欢迎光临威信融信网络有限公司司官网!
全国咨询热线:13191274642
当前位置: 首页 > 新闻动态

深入理解Go语言与Ptrace:系统调用拦截的挑战与策略

时间:2025-11-28 17:37:03

深入理解Go语言与Ptrace:系统调用拦截的挑战与策略
但实际上,std::make_unique 在异常安全方面有显著优势。
核心解决方案 解决此问题的关键在于两步:首先,高效地识别并提取作为赋值来源的“GCA”类型行的值;其次,精确地定位需要更新的“CA”类型行,并将提取到的值应用到这些行上。
weak_ptr通过不增加引用计数且依赖共享控制块的机制,解决shared_ptr循环引用问题,其lock()方法可安全获取临时shared_ptr以访问对象,避免内存泄漏。
这包括gzopen、gzwrite、gzread等。
*: 任何版本。
每个子命令都有自己的名称和描述。
如何利用PDO预处理语句有效防范SQL注入?
答案是通过require、replace、exclude及依赖分析解决Go模块冲突。
性能考量与最佳实践 缓存数组长度: 在for或foreach循环中,如果需要多次调用count()来获取数组长度,建议在循环开始前将其缓存到一个变量中,以避免重复计算,提高性能。
下面介绍几种常见的实现方式。
PHPMailer在处理HTML中的<img>标签时,默认情况下期望src属性指向一个可访问的URL,或者在配合AddEmbeddedImage方法时,src属性被替换为cid:(Content ID)格式。
class MyClass { int value = 42; public: void func() { auto lambda = [this]() { std::cout << value << std::endl; // 可直接访问成员变量 }; lambda(); } }; 在这个例子中,[this] 显式捕获了当前对象的指针,lambda因此能访问 value 成员。
头文件中正确使用 __cplusplus 宏:这是保证头文件同时被C/C++安全包含的标准做法。
通过遍历 XML 树并检查元素的内容,我们可以精确地更新符合特定条件的元素,而不会影响其他元素。
它非常灵活,甚至支持在替换字符串中使用捕获组。
由于 '1' 的ASCII值小于 '2' 的ASCII值,因此字符串 '10' 在字典序上被认为是小于字符串 '2' 的。
针对fmt.Scanf()在处理800万字符级别数据时性能低下(约10秒)的问题,我们引入了bufio包。
同时,为了使用Web UI,还需要安装 goconvey 命令行工具:go install github.com/smartystreets/goconvey/goconvey确保 GOPATH/bin 目录已添加到您的系统PATH环境变量中,以便直接运行 goconvey 命令。
步骤包括: 小文AI论文 轻松解决论文写作难题,AI论文助您一键完成,仅需一杯咖啡时间,即可轻松问鼎学术高峰!
pd.concat会根据需要自动调整列的数据类型。

本文链接:http://www.theyalibrarian.com/36412_2956e6.html